to swagger
01
magpasikat sa paglakad, lumakad nang mayabang
to walk in a confident and often exaggerated way that shows off pride
Mga Halimbawa
He swaggered into the room like he owned the place.
Pumasok siya sa silid nang nagmamalaki na para bang siya ang may-ari ng lugar.

Swagger
01
a proud way of walking
Mga Halimbawa
His swagger made him stand out among the other dancers.
02
an Australian itinerant worker who travels from place to place in search of employment, carrying his belongings in a bundle
Mga Halimbawa
He spent years as a swagger, moving between rural towns for seasonal work.
